| 
  |||||||||||
| 技術(shù)交流 | 電路欣賞 | 工控天地 | 數(shù)字廣電 | 通信技術(shù) | 電源技術(shù) | 測(cè)控之家 | EMC技術(shù) | ARM技術(shù) | EDA技術(shù) | PCB技術(shù) | 嵌入式系統(tǒng) 驅(qū)動(dòng)編程 | 集成電路 | 器件替換 | 模擬技術(shù) | 新手園地 | 單 片 機(jī) | DSP技術(shù) | MCU技術(shù) | IC 設(shè)計(jì) | IC 產(chǎn)業(yè) | CAN-bus/DeviceNe  | 
  
c語(yǔ)言中,不同子函數(shù),參量定義不能相同嗎? | 
  
| 作者:ljdcom 欄目:單片機(jī) | 
現(xiàn)在,我的程序有這樣的問(wèn)題: // Read EEPROM MEMORY Block signed CHAR PcdReadE2(unsigned SHORT startaddr, unsigned CHAR length, unsigned CHAR *data); // Writes data to the reader IC's EEPROM blocks. signed CHAR PcdWriteE2(unsigned SHORT startaddr, unsigned CHAR length, unsigned CHAR *data); 編譯錯(cuò)誤提示: MFRC500.H(164): error C141: syntax error near ')' MFRC500.H(169): error C141: syntax error near ')' Target not created 幫忙給點(diǎn)意見(jiàn)! 在這先謝謝各位了!  | 
  
| 2樓: | >>參與討論 | 
| 作者: lpf336 于 2006/3/18 12:55:00 發(fā)布:
         data  | 
  |
| 3樓: | >>參與討論 | 
| 作者: gbchang 于 2006/3/18 13:12:00 發(fā)布:
         是不是編譯器不認(rèn)CHAR *data,保險(xiǎn)點(diǎn)寫(xiě)CHAR * data  | 
  |
| 4樓: | >>參與討論 | 
| 作者: ljdcom 于 2006/3/18 13:20:00 發(fā)布:
         CHAR * data與CHAR *data有什么區(qū)別?  | 
  |
| 5樓: | >>參與討論 | 
| 作者: ljdcom 于 2006/3/18 13:30:00 發(fā)布:
         Mf500PiccRead(addr,* VALUE) data 確實(shí)有問(wèn)題,將data換成VALUE,好多這種錯(cuò)誤就沒(méi)有了。 但是 Mf500PiccRead(addr,* VALUE) { return Mf500PiccCommonRead(PICC_READ16,addr,16,VALUE); } 提示 MFRC500UC.C(1301): error C141: syntax error near '*'  | 
  |
| 6樓: | >>參與討論 | 
| 作者: coke 于 2006/3/18 14:40:00 發(fā)布:
         RE unsigned CHAR *data是有問(wèn)題的. 1. 如果指針名稱是data不對(duì). 因?yàn)槿魏巫兞棵荒芘cC語(yǔ)言的關(guān)鍵詞相同. data是存儲(chǔ)類型. 2. 如果后面加上一個(gè)指針名.unsigned CHAR *data p_VALUE 說(shuō)明你的指針?lè)旁赿ata存儲(chǔ)器中.應(yīng)該不會(huì)影響編譯. Mf500PiccRead(addr,* VALUE)傳指針應(yīng)該不要加*.直接將指針名做參數(shù)就可以了.  | 
  |
| 7樓: | >>參與討論 | 
| 作者: isoar 于 2006/3/19 13:03:00 發(fā)布:
         C51的擴(kuò)展關(guān)鍵字,命名要規(guī)范,不能亂用  | 
  |
| 8樓: | >>參與討論 | 
| 作者: wydian 于 2006/3/19 16:48:00 發(fā)布:
         函數(shù)后面怎么有";"  | 
  |
| 9樓: | >>參與討論 | 
| 作者: coke 于 2006/3/20 8:38:00 發(fā)布:
         函數(shù)后面有";"應(yīng)該是聲明不是定義吧!  | 
  |
| 10樓: | >>參與討論 | 
| 作者: ljdcom 于 2006/3/20 13:39:00 發(fā)布:
         對(duì),那時(shí)函數(shù)聲明  | 
  |
| 11樓: | >>參與討論 | 
| 作者: xah_98765 于 2006/3/20 13:49:00 發(fā)布:
         這個(gè)問(wèn)題不難 同意六樓的看法!!高!!  | 
  |
| 12樓: | >>參與討論 | 
| 作者: hotpower 于 2006/3/20 13:54:00 發(fā)布:
         用保留字肯定頭暈~~~  | 
  |
| 13樓: | >>參與討論 | 
| 作者: ljdcom 于 2006/3/20 16:03:00 發(fā)布:
         這是哪方面錯(cuò)誤啊? *** ERROR L105: PUBLIC REFERS TO IGNORED SEGMENT SYMBOL: ?_PCDSINGLERESPONSECMD?BYTE SEGMENT: ?DT?_PCDSINGLERESPONSECMD?MFRC500UC *** ERROR L105: PUBLIC REFERS TO IGNORED SEGMENT SYMBOL: ?_MF500PICCSELECT?BYTE SEGMENT: ?DT?_MF500PICCSELECT?MFRC500UC 出現(xiàn)了好多 啊!暈  | 
  |
| 14樓: | >>參與討論 | 
| 作者: wx7134 于 2006/3/25 1:59:00 發(fā)布:
         與關(guān)鍵字相同了吧 與關(guān)鍵字相同了吧  | 
  |
| 15樓: | >>參與討論 | 
| 作者: 詩(shī)意 于 2006/3/25 8:48:00 發(fā)布:
         原來(lái)是MF RC500的程序 各位大蝦!我是剛出到的小朋友!呵呵 我也在搞這個(gè)項(xiàng)目,可我沒(méi)資料,樓主能給我一份嗎? 我的郵箱:hsy84@163.com 謝謝啊  | 
  |
| 16樓: | >>參與討論 | 
| 作者: fehooyt 于 2006/3/25 13:37:00 發(fā)布:
         呵,我也在做RC500的項(xiàng)目 斑竹能給我一份菲利普的源代碼嗎,你是用51開(kāi)發(fā)的嗎,我用PIC,以后多交流交流呀,fehooyt@nnfehoo.com.cn 不勝感激!  | 
  |
| 17樓: | >>參與討論 | 
| 作者: AIRWILL 于 2006/3/25 18:23:00 發(fā)布:
         嗯,碰了關(guān)鍵字哪,我也不小心遇到一回  | 
  |
| 18樓: | >>參與討論 | 
| 作者: 58722612 于 2006/3/27 21:25:00 發(fā)布:
         分號(hào) c的每條語(yǔ)句用分號(hào)隔開(kāi)  | 
  |
| 19樓: | >>參與討論 | 
| 作者: shiye 于 2006/3/28 12:34:00 發(fā)布:
         定義的東西但沒(méi)有調(diào)用的結(jié)果 定義的東西但沒(méi)有調(diào)用的結(jié)果  | 
  |
| 20樓: | >>參與討論 | 
| 作者: 胡濟(jì)良 于 2006/4/2 14:25:00 發(fā)布:
         wo Mf500PiccRead(addr,* VALUE) data 確實(shí)有問(wèn)題,將data換成VALUE,好多這種錯(cuò)誤就沒(méi)有了。 但是 Mf500PiccRead(addr,* VALUE) { return Mf500PiccCommonRead(PICC_READ16,addr,16,VALUE); } 提示 MFRC500UC.C(1301): error C141: syntax error near 各位大蝦!我是剛出到的小朋友!呵呵  | 
  |
| 21樓: | >>參與討論 | 
| 作者: computer00 于 2006/4/2 14:39:00 發(fā)布:
         輸入法的問(wèn)題吧?  | 
  |
| 22樓: | >>參與討論 | 
| 作者: 水星 于 2006/4/3 0:12:00 發(fā)布:
         在keil里面data是保留字,還對(duì)于了idata和xdata的保留字  | 
  |
| 23樓: | >>參與討論 | 
| 作者: pajoke 于 2006/4/4 19:29:00 發(fā)布:
         幫助文件說(shuō)的 The token seen by the compiler is wrong. Depending upon the context the expected token is displayed.  | 
  |
| 24樓: | >>參與討論 | 
| 作者: gwnpeter 于 2006/4/7 19:41:00 發(fā)布:
         呵呵,data在keil里面是關(guān)鍵詞。!  | 
  |
| 25樓: | >>參與討論 | 
| 作者: hollly 于 2006/6/28 12:35:00 發(fā)布:
         RC500討論群 13515424 有共同興趣的加入 共同討論 我剛建的群 大家都來(lái)討論  | 
  |
| 免費(fèi)注冊(cè)為維庫(kù)電子開(kāi)發(fā)網(wǎng)會(huì)員,參與電子工程師社區(qū)討論,點(diǎn)此進(jìn)入 | 
Copyright © 1998-2006 www.udpf.com.cn 浙ICP證030469號(hào)  |